This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[FAQ] [参考译文] 【常见问题解答】AM2612:Zephyr

Guru**** 2604225 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/arm-based-microcontrollers-group/arm-based-microcontrollers/f/arm-based-microcontrollers-forum/1581246/faq-am2612-zephyr

器件型号:AM2612


 Loudspeaker 公告:  AM261x SoC 上提供 Zephyr RTOS 预发布!

我们很高兴地宣布、AM261x 微控制器现可提供 Zephyr RTOS 的初步支持。 这种集成为  在 AM261x 平台上构建工业网络和实时应用的开发人员解锁了一个高度可扩展的现代开源操作系统。

——

 Dart 为何选择 Zephyr on AM261x?

优势 对您而言意味着什么
低‑延迟实时‑μ s 时间性能 时间‑关键工作负载的确定性调度和亚毫秒级中断延迟
模块化架构 仅拉入所需的内核功能、保持二进制大小最小(低至几 KB)  
器件‑树‑驱动配置 ‑单一事实来源、简化电路板启动和外设启用
广泛的社区和供应商生态系统 利用不断增长的驱动程序、中间件和示例应用程序库

 Rocket入门  

1.工具链设置


-安装 Zephyr SDK(v0.16.1 或更高版本) 。
-`推荐的 GCC‑Arm Embedded Toolchain (` arm-none-eabi-gcc >= 10.3 μ s )。

2. 从 TI Github 克隆 Zephyr fork

west init -m github.com/.../release zephyrproject
cd zephyrproject
west update


3.选择 AM261x LP

Zephyr 现在已将就绪‑发送至‑。使用电路板定义:`am261x_LP`

west build -b am261x_lp samples/hello_world

4. 刷新映像

使用 TI Uniflash GUI 工具等现有工具 来刷写映像。 步骤
更多信息 — 链接

5.调试


建议使用 CCS 刷写和调试二进制映像。  步骤 

更多信息 — 链接  

6、第一版中的关键启用

Launch Pad support for AM261x
R5F (arch) support for interrupts, Cache, MPU configs
IOMUX controls via pinctrl
Systick support with RTI as Tickless Kernel enablement
MBox Driver enabled in compatibility with IPC notify Layer
UART, GPIO Peripheral Support

 Books资源  

资源 链接
Zephyr RTOS 文档 https://docs.zephyrproject.org
AM261x 硬件参考 github.com/.../index.rst
入门指南 (PDF) www.example.com/.../zephyr‑quick‑start.pdf  
社区论坛 forum.zephyrproject.org/.../am261x
示例存储库 github.com/.../am261x

 Handshake 支持与反馈

- 技术支持 :在 E2E 论坛中打开工单(标签为“Zephyr–AM261“)。
- 社区贡献 :请随时提出添加驱动程序、主板配置或示例应用程序的请求!

——

 Tada 让我们携手共创未来!

AM261x 系列现在具有 Zephyr RTOS 的功能和灵活性、触手可及。 ‑您是进行电机控制器的原型设计还是小型机器人的原型设计、Zephyr 都能为您提供现代的开放 μ C 源代码基础、以加快开发速度。

祝您编码愉快!

AM261x 与 Zephyr 集成团队